Born Antwerp, Belgium September 17, 1955. Died Ottawa, Ontario November 17, 2022. Predeceased by her parents Harry (Ron) & Elizabeth (Betty) Clark and her brother Anthony (Tony) Clark. She was a dedicated Nurse for 44 years.  Working in various capacities from Civic Hospital, VON and ending at Community Care Access Centre. She was a LOVING Mother, Daughter and Wife. Leaving behind son Michael Bulger daughters Alison Bulger and Jennifer Martin. She will be missed by her family and many friends.  However, she will be missed most by her loving husband of 45 years Ray Bulger. The world has lost a great person and I have lost my best friend. 

Family and friends are invited to a memorial service at Beechwood, Funeral, Cemetery and Cremation Services (280 Beechwood Ave. Ottawa, ON) on Friday, November 25th, 2022 at 1pm followed by the inurnment.
